Trading System Engineer / Architect – Shape the Future of Trading

Leading European Private Bank


Ready to make a real impact on a cutting-edge trading platform?

A leading European private bank is seeking a highly skilled Trading System Engineer/Architect to spearhead the transformation of their equity trading technology. This is a unique opportunity to contribute to a multi-year greenfield project, building the next generation of trading systems from the ground up.


The Challenge:


This role puts you at the heart of a major initiative: the complete overhaul of a significant portion of their equity trading technology stack. You will be instrumental in designing and implementing new systems, including pre/post-trade risk engines, market data distribution, reference data handling, and trading gateways. This project also involves modernizing their proprietary Order Management System (OMS) and deploying the new platform on a bare-metal Kubernetes (K8s) infrastructure.



As a key member of the team, you will:

  • Design and implement components of their new Cash Equity and Electronic Execution Platform.
  • Guarantee the system's high availability for global equity market trading.
  • Craft bespoke trading workflows tailored to the specific needs of demanding clients across multiple trading desks.
  • Engineer and optimize systems for dynamic scalability, ensuring responsiveness to market fluctuations and events.
  • Collaborate closely with other IB Engineering teams and project stakeholders.


What You Bring:

  • A minimum of five years of experience in software engineering, with a focus on modern software design, architectural patterns, and performance optimization (throughput, latency, capacity).
  • Expert-level proficiency in Java, particularly in the development of high-performance, low-latency, and microservice-based real-time trading applications.
  • Deep understanding of trading systems, including integration with reference and market data systems, ideally within equity trading using OMS or EMS.
  • Hands-on experience with Kubernetes, container technologies, and automation tools. Familiarity with Go or Rust is a plus.
  • A proactive, problem-solving mindset, meticulous attention to detail, and a collaborative work style. Knowledge of agile methodologies and regulatory considerations is essential.
